Avanzare attraverso un progetto in VEXcode VR

La funzionalità Project Stepping fornisce all'utente importanti segnali visivi che aiutano a risolvere i problemi o comprendere meglio il flusso di un progetto. Quando viene eseguito un progetto, il robot VR funzionerà come indicato, ma potrebbe non essere come previsto dall'utente. Avere la possibilità di vedere i blocchi eseguiti un passo alla volta offre all'utente una visione migliore di quali blocchi potrebbero causare l'errore.


Come utilizzare la funzione di stepping del progetto

Pulsante Passo

Seleziona il pulsante del passaggio situato in alto a destra nella barra degli strumenti VEXcode VR.

andare avanti

Una volta selezionato, apparirà un'evidenziazione verde attorno al blocco "quando avviato" per indicare dove sta iniziando il programma, quindi si sposterà immediatamente per evidenziare il primo blocco nello stack. L'evidenziazione rimarrà sul primo blocco dopo “quando avviato” finché non verrà selezionato nuovamente il pulsante del passaggio.

Girare a destra

Selezionare nuovamente il pulsante del passaggio per eseguire il blocco evidenziato. Una volta eseguito il blocco, verrà evidenziato il blocco successivo.

Continua a utilizzare il pulsante del passaggio per eseguire il progetto un blocco alla volta.


Debug con la funzionalità di stepping del progetto

blocchi

La funzionalità Project Stepping rallenta il flusso del progetto e fornisce un feedback visivo immediato. Ciò consente all'utente di esaminare il progetto un blocco alla volta per osservare il comportamento e correggere gli errori.

In questo esempio, l'intenzione è che il robot VR disegni un quadrato (avanzare per 800 mm e girare a destra di 90 gradi, 4 volte per creare un quadrato). Tuttavia c'è una svolta sbagliata nel progetto.

osservare l'errore

confrontare codice e parco giochi

Esegui il progetto passo dopo passo utilizzando la funzione Project Stepping finché non si osserva un errore.

blocchi

blocchi

Correggi l'errore.

girare a destra in verde

Fai quadrato

Quindi esegui nuovamente il progetto dall'inizio utilizzando la funzione Project Stepping. Ripetere questo processo finché il progetto non viene eseguito correttamente.

For more information, help, and tips, check out the many resources at VEX Professional Development Plus

Last Updated: